SUMMARY:Armchair Travelers Book Club
DESCRIPTION:Armchair Travelers Book Club will meet in the Lushbough Room of the Sturgis Public Library at 12:00 noon on Thursday\, July 2nd\, to share books by Kristin Hannah. \nThe group will not meet in August. \nArmchair Travelers Book Club is co-sponsored by Sturgis Area Arts Council and the Sturgis Public Library. Open to all interested readers\, the group meets at noon in the Lushbough Room of the Sturgis Public Library on the first Thursday of each month except August.

SUMMARY:Atmospheric Thinking/Call for Art
DESCRIPTION:Submission Deadline: May 15\, 2026 \nExhibition Dates: July 10-August 28\, 2026 \nVenue: John A. Day Gallery\, University of South Dakota\, Warren M. Lee Center for the Fine Arts \nThe University Art Galleries invites emerging\, mid-career\, and established artists to submit work for Atmospheric Thinking\, a juried exhibition examining contemporary interpretations of the sky as subject\, medium\, and metaphor. Across disciplines\, the sky has served as a site of scientific observation\, spiritual imagination\, environmental urgency\, and aesthetic inquiry. In the context of a rapidly changing atmosphere—meteorological\, political\, and digital—this exhibition invites artists to interrogate\, disrupt\, and reimagine the sky beyond its traditional role as a background or horizon. \nhttps://www.usdartgalleries.com/call-for-art-2026

SUMMARY:What the Constitution Means to Me
DESCRIPTION:By Heidi Schreck \nPlaywright Heidi Schreck’s boundary-breaking play breathes new life into our Constitution and imagines how it will shape the next generation of Americans. Fifteen-year-old Heidi earned her college tuition by winning Constitutional debate competitions across the United States. In this hilarious\, hopeful\, and achingly human new play\, she resurrects her teenage self in order to trace the profound relationship between four generations of women and the founding document that shaped their lives. \nAugust 9 – 15\, 2026 • 8 performances \nThought Provoking • 14+\, Some Strong Language\, and mature themes

SUMMARY:Wood Carving 101
DESCRIPTION:Discover the creative world of wood carving with Steve Hunter. A Toronto\, SD-based carver that has been carving since 1998. This beginner-friendly course is designed both for absolute beginners and for those coming back to carving after a pause. Learn core safety and carving fundamentals using one knife\, plus a complete end-to-end project. The atmosphere is relaxed\, fun\, and supportive\, with patient coaching. \nYour registration includes a full personal carving kit to keep:\n•     High-quality carving knife\n•     Cut-resistant carving glove\n•     Finger safety tape\n•     Leather strop and stropping compound\n•     Carving pattern and basswood for project and practice\n•     Pencil\n•     Heavy canvas tool roll and a heavy-duty canvas bag \nMinimum age is 16 or 14 if accompanied by an adult in all sessions.
